"Did not have breakfast. Rooms were warm. Bed was comfortable but ask for extra pillows. Room was small but this is normal for Paris as most hotels are old buildings. 24 hour receiption and the staff are very friendly and helpful. Location is super. Metro saint michael only a few minutes walk. Great for accessing the city (straight run to the eiffel tower, 1 change for montmartre). Only a few minutes walk to Notre damn and maybe 15 minutes to the louvre. Loads of places to eat/drink/shop near the hotel. Pont neuf bridge quite near and you can get boat trips on the seine from there. "
